BIO

Merete Joelsen Aune (b. 1984, Oslo), lives and works in Oslo, Norway. Her practice spans multiple mediums, including drawing, text, photography, installations, and artist's books. Aune's work is inspired by archival methods, meticulously exploring aspects of the living and non-living nature. By treating natural phenomena as both object and metaphor, she merges insights from astronomy, geology and other natural sciences with personal reflections on time and experience. Through her recent representations of stars in various life cycles and the stones she has personally collected, Aune intertwines her own experiences of time with the slow-moving processes of the Universe.


Aune holds a Master's and a Bachelor's degree in Visual Arts from the Oslo National Academy of the Arts, in addition to a Bachelor's degree in Art History from the University of Bergen. Her recent solo exhibitions include Nebulae Surveys at Trafo Kunsthall, Asker (2023) and Island Universes at Sandefjord Kunstforening (2022). Recent group exhibitions feature Høstutstillingen at Kunstnernes Hus in Oslo (2023); Østlandsutstillingen at Vestfold Kunstsenter in Tønsberg (2021) and Novemberutstillingen at Drammen Museum in Drammen (2020). In 2025, Aune will complete her first public art installation for Nordsida School in Harstad, following her participation in a closed competition in 2024.
